Calypso St. Barth, first of three new upscale shops on King Street, will open Friday
Calypso St. Barth, luxury retailer and designer of women's fashions, accessories and home goods, will bow at the Shops at Charleston Place at 234 King St. in downtown Charleston on Friday. It's the 33rd store for the fashion chain that launched its first shop in 1992 in St. Barth in the French West Indies.
“Charleston was the natural next home for the brand as the city captures the relaxed and effortless style that our customers seek,” said Stefanie DiRienzo Smith, Calypso's president.
The boutique will offer the brand's namesake collection of women's fashions and accessories, carefully curated pieces from international designers and a special selection of design collaborations.
The shop will be located in the former Talbots. Two other chains will join Calypso St. Barth in that space, handbag and accessories chain Kate Spade and casual boat-shoe retailer Sperry Top-Sider.
Phoning in
The growth and popularity of smartphones and tablet devices inevitably means there are going to be more glitches that need repairs.
MyPhoneMD, which opened in 2010 at 471 King St. in downtown Charleston to repair the mobile devices, has experienced so much business, it will open a second location around June 1 in Northwoods Marketplace on Rivers Avenue in North Charleston. Also, the business is now targeting device repair for large corporations, according to Sam Whetsel of myPhoneMD.
Teen-age dream
Teen merchandiser Aeropostale is now open at Tanger Outlet Center in North Charleston. It carries men's and women's apparel as well as accessories and is located near Saks Fifth Avenue Off Fifth.
Nail growth
Another nail salon is opening in Mount Pleasant. Angel's Nails will open soon in Anna Knapp Plaza on Johnnie Dodds Boulevard.
This will be the fourth salon to open in Mount Pleasant in about a month.
Southern search
Charlotte-based Belk Inc., the nation's largest privately owned mainline department store company, is seeking Southern designers of apparel, shoes and women's accessories to add to its collection of brands for its Southern Designer Showcase.
Winning designs will be featured in Belk's 125th anniversary advertising campaign and sold at Belk next spring. Designers must live in Belk's footprint of Southern states or have a strong connection to the region. The deadline is May 1; winners will be notified in August.
